Originally Posted by Grasschopper
How much reach do you need? I do know the Centaur and Veloce brakes do 42mm-52mm of reach which is 2mm more than Chorus and Record. For reference the DA-7800 brakes get out to 49mm so that is about 3mm more...not a lot but a little. The BR600 from Shimano does 57mm of reach.

Any of that help?
The frame I'm considering ( in addition to the Roubaix ) is a Gunnar Sport.



The website (http://www.gunnarbikes.com/sport.php) specs a 57mm brake. The BR600 or Tektro seem to be the best/only options. I did find that Mercian uses Shimano brakes on their Campy equipped Audax (roadie with fenders) bikes...SACRILEGE!
